Nestled in one of Japan's best-preserved historical cities and a home to 17 UNESCO World Heritage Sites, Four Seasons Hotel Kyoto is a modern garden sanctuary with a 800-year-old Shakusui-en pond garden. Kiyomizu Temple
Kiyomizu Temple
Historical landmark
The Kiyomizu 'Pure Water' Temple was built in 778 on the site on the Otowa Waterfall in the hills east of Kyoto. Visitors are invited to drink the water from the pools below the temple, fed by three streams believed to bring success, love and longevity. Be sure to only drink one gulp from one pool: any more is considered greedy and means you'll receive no benefits at all! The temple defies traditional building techniques, constructed without the use of a single nail. The main hall - supported by 139 pillars - cantilevers over the hillside and offers incredible city and forest views. Other highlights include the cherry blossoms in spring and the Jishu Shrine, dedicated to the god oflove and matchmaking: if you can close your eyes and walk the 18-metre (60-feet) distance between the Jishu 'love stones', you'll find true love in life. Access from the hotel: 5 minutes by Car / 20 minutes by walk

Tea Ceremony
Tea Ceremony
Recreation
Kyoto is the spiritual home of the tea ceremony in Japan and continues to produce some of Japan’s premium teas. Some area temples and facilities serve matcha, or green tea, and offer authentic tea ceremony experiences that focus on immersing yourself in nature and calm surroundings. The Hotel’s Tea House also offers Kyoto tea ceremony experiences amid the 800-year-old garden.

Hozu-gawa River boat ride
Hozu-gawa River boat ride
Recreation
The Hozugawa River Boat Ride is one of Japan’s most famous sightseeinging experiences – a picturesque, historic trip that spans 16 kilometers (10 miles) from Kameoka to Arashiyama. Enjoy nature’s beauty during each of Kyoto’s season. Have our Concierge arrange an experience for you.

Sake Tasting
Sake Tasting
Recreation
Sake has long been an inseparable part of Japanese culture. The Fushimi area, approximately 15 minutes south of the city, is the heart of the Kyoto sake industry thanks to its pure, sweet spring water. Explore the narrow laneways, old canals, sake breweries and culture.

Maiko & Geiko Ozashiki Asobi Experience
Maiko & Geiko Ozashiki Asobi Experience
Nightlife
As described in the book Memoirs of a Geisha, the geiko (geisha) and maiko are beautiful, professional Japanese entertainers and a must-see during your visit to Kyoto. Ozashiki Asobi, a tea house hospitality experience, is a way to meet geiko and maiko, see them perform and even play traditional group drinking games for entertainment. There are also several places around the Hotel that offer traditional kaiseki dinners with geiko and maiko performances. Let the Concierge arrange a visit for you. Monko Ceremony
Monko Ceremony
Recreation
Monko incense-smelling parties, at which you smell a fragrant wood aroma and try to distinguish the scent, have been a way to enjoy incense since ancient times in Japan. Experience the unique Japanese fragrances yourself with a monko ceremony, arranged by the Hotel at a nearby location.
